Drug intelligence / Profile preview
SERALB-125 is a radiopharmaceutical diagnostic agent consisting of human serum albumin (HSA) radiolabeled with the isotope iodine-125 (125I). It is primarily used as a tracer to measure plasma volume and evaluate albumin kinetics, such as transcapillary escape rates and synthesis rates. The iodine-125 isotope emits low-energy gamma radiation and has a physical half-life of approximately 59.4 days. In clinical research, it has been utilized in Phase 4 pharmacokinetic studies at the Karolinska Institutet to investigate the impact of systemic inflammatory response syndrome (SIRS) on albumin distribution and capillary leakage in patients undergoing major abdominal surgery, such as pancreatic resection. The product is manufactured by CIS Bio International (now part of Curium).
